1996 single by Erick Sermon feat. Keith Murray
"Welcome" is a song by American hip hop artist Erick Sermon recorded for his second album Double or Nothing (1995). The song, which features Sermon's fellow Def Squad member Keith Murray, was released as the second and final single from the album on January 23, 1996.
